Create Reels Without Pressure: Instagram Tests New “Trial Reels” Feature

Instagram Tests Trial Reels Feature

Instagram is reportedly testing a new feature called “Trial Reels,” designed to help content creators test their reels without the pressure of immediate public scrutiny. According to a report from TechCrunch, this feature, which is currently in the global testing phase, has not yet been released in the stable version of the app.

What Is the ‘Trial Reels’ Feature?

The Trial Reels feature allows creators to share their reels with non-followers and gather feedback through metrics such as likes and comments. Based on these insights, creators can decide whether to share the reel with their followers or archive it

The reel won’t appear on the creator’s profile and won’t automatically display to followers, but it can still reach them if someone shares the reel with a follower. The reel will be archived 24 hours after the creator makes their decision.

How Does the Trial Reels Feature Work?

The process is straightforward:

1. Create and Share: 

Creators can post a reel using the Trial Reels feature.

2. Gather Insights: 

Instagram provides performance metrics, including plays, likes, comments, and shares.

3. Decide: 

Based on these insights, creators can either share the reel with their followers or archive it.

This feature aims to provide a low-pressure environment for creators to experiment with new content ideas without risking their current follower base or the aesthetic of their profile.

Origin and Development

Alessandro Puluzzi, a reverse engineer, discovered Instagram‘s earlier “Experiment Mode” in April, and it later evolved into the Trial Reels feature. Experiment Mode allowed creators to post reels visible only to non-followers, which served as a precursor to the current iteration of Trial Reels.

Instagram indicated in a screenshot that even though the reel wouldn’t be visible on the creator’s profile, followers could still see it if shared directly. The reel would be archived after 24 hours if not made public.

Current Testing and Future Prospects

Instagram is experimenting with various iterations of the Trial Reels feature, including different durations before archiving. Creators participating in the test will see a notification introducing the feature when they publish a reel. Select creators with professional accounts can access the feature, which is not based on metrics like followers or other statistics.

Instagram’s Response and Community Impact

Instagram, a subsidiary of Meta, has not officially confirmed the widespread release of the Trial Reels feature. In a statement to TechCrunch, a Meta spokesperson said, “We’re always exploring different ways for creators to express themselves on Instagram, but nothing to share at the moment.”

The feature is being developed in response to creators’ concerns about the app’s algorithm negatively impacting their reach. By allowing creators to experiment without the fear of losing followers, Instagram aims to foster creativity and innovation.

Recent Updates to Instagram’s ‘Notes’ Feature

In addition to testing Trial Reels, Instagram recently enhanced its ‘Notes’ feature by adding support for likes, mentions, and prompts. Launched 18 months ago, the Notes feature has gained popularity, and these updates aim to make it more interactive and integral to the user experience.
